Davy is moderately more affordable than Great Cacapon, with a 10.7% lower cost of living index. Davy scores 74 compared to 83 for Great Cacapon,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Great Cacapon can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.

When it comes to buying, median home values in Davy are $25,800 compared to $112,500 in Great Cacapon, a 77% gap.

Median household income in Davy is $31,389 compared to $44,267 in Great Cacapon (-29.1%). While Great Cacapon is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.

Climate-wise, both cities share similar average temperatures (52.1°F vs 54.1°F). Davy receives more rainfall at 41.2" per year compared to 39" in Great Cacapon.
